Hello A/T world,
I have fantasized about this for awhile now. I am heading out in the next week to Springer Mountain. I'm off work for the summer as of yesterday and am attempting to put it all together in the next few days. I am sure there is a slang term for the style I am choosing to do this, as cheap as possible, no expectations, little experience. I've read a lot about the trail and the only thing I think I really have going for me is a strong back, long legs, and family to send me re-supply along the way.
I am really looking forward to meeting people along the way but I am also concerned I will be months behind the majority of other thru-hikers. I assume there will be plenty of other people to meet though, and if I bust ass I might catch up with some people.
Any and all advice is appreciated. I will be posting my gear lists soon and hopefully getting some feedback from anyone who may be reading this.
